Prerequisites and Preparation
Before you perform the procedures in this guide, we recommend that you:
-
Read the safety guidelines in the next section and review the electrical safety and ESD-prevention guidelines in this guide.
-
Ensure that you have all of the necessary tools and equipment.
-
Ensure that the power and cabling requirements are in place at your installation site.
-
Ensure that the equipment required to install the device is available.
-
Ensure that your installation site meets the environmental conditions to maintain normal operation.

The shipping package for the device is engineered to reduce the chances of product damage associated with routine material handling experienced during shipment:
-
Device should always be transported or stored in its shipping package in the upright position.
-
Keep the device in the shipping container until you have determined the installation site.
Note |
Inspect all items for shipping damage. If an item appears damaged, contact a Cisco customer service representative immediately. |
Note |
Do not unpack the module until you are ready to install it. Keep the module in the shipping container to prevent accidental damage until you determine an installation site. Use the appropriate unpacking documentation included with the module. |
